Hey y'all,
I'm new here and had a question about the rear lift blocks for my 2006 Dodge Ram 1500! The ones I ordered are a 2", but are not tapered. My dad owns a machine shop, so Iam able to taper them, so I needed to know what the taper should be from back to front!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ated!

Don't know about the third-gen trucks... but, the 2nd gens already have blocks on the axle from the factory, do you have them as well?
If not.... Just install the blocks, and measure your pinion angle. Figure out what taper you need to have correct pinion angle.
